According to the public record, 2, Carter Road, Coventry is a freehold house.
By comparing it to neighbours, we estimate that it is a early-century house with 1,144 ft2 of internal area and a garden.
Houses of this size in this area normally have 4 bedrooms.
Based on available information, and assuming reasonable condition, the estimated sale value for 2, Carter Road, Coventry is £228,980 and the estimated rental value is £1,171 per month.

Decorative condition can have a big effect on a property's value and this effect varies depending on the type, size and location of the property.
If 2, Carter Road, Coventry is in very good condition we estimate a sale value of £240,429 and a rental value of £1,229 per month.
However, if the property needs a lot of cosmetic work we estimate a sale value of £212,951 and a rental value of £1,089 per month.

According to HM Land Registry, 2, Carter Road, Coventry was last sold on 14th March 2008 for £140,000 and was recorded as a freehold house.
The property has only had this single sale since 1995.
Since March 2008, the market for similar properties has risen 86.8%
